The company said, “The company is narrowing its adjusted EBITDA guidance for 2026 from $525 – $585 million to $525 – $560 million. This revision to the upper end of our guidance reflects Q1 recognition of cost growth on a mining project in the Americas, and a temporary slowdown on another project due to Middle East geopolitical concerns. The rest of the overall business continues to deliver at or above expectations.”
